Output e28092ea7300546ed2000e83baaba65940d9ed7ece74e25fa53a544161a8f390:1

value
37867870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f0f43fa6a831fe4cdb43f352eb15364b2a430c OP_EQUAL
address
33EbPPzGSdXjjeDCCQfcUaJ2bxxtTSAGq1
transaction
e28092ea7300546ed2000e83baaba65940d9ed7ece74e25fa53a544161a8f390
spent
true